Published Aug 21, 2025 at 8:54 AM EDT
Updated Aug 22, 2025 at 4:58 AM EDT
President Trump on Thursday re-upped his call for Colorado to free Tina Peters, a state election official who was convicted of multiple felonies after breaching voting equipment in the 2020 election, warning he would take harsh measures if she is not released ...
Let Tina Peters out of jail, RIGHT NOW.
He continued, She did nothing wrong, except catching the Democrats cheat in the Election. She is an old woman, and very sick. If she is not released, I am going to take harsh measures!!!
Trump did not specify what those measures would be but has in the past threatened to withhold funding from other states and jurisdictions if they do not align with his policies ...

(124,086 posts)(1) A person commits criminal extortion if:
(a) The person, without legal authority and with the intent to induce another person against that other person's will to perform an act or to refrain from performing a lawful act, makes a substantial threat to confine or restrain, cause economic hardship or bodily injury to, or damage the property or reputation of, the threatened person or another person; and
(b) The person threatens to cause the results described in paragraph (a) of this subsection (1) by:
(I) Performing or causing an unlawful act to be performed; or
(II) Invoking action by a third party, including, but not limited to, the state or any of its political subdivisions, whose interests are not substantially related to the interests pursued by the person making the threat ...

(124,086 posts)Whoever, being an officer, or employee of the United States or any department or agency thereof, or representing himself to be or assuming to act as such, under color or pretense of office or employment commits or attempts an act of extortion, shall be fined under this title or imprisoned not more than three years, or both ...

This, too, went largely ignored, prompting the president to kick things up a notch. NBC News reported:
Trump threatened to take unspecified harsh measures if Tina Peters, a former Colorado county clerk who promoted conspiracy theories about the 2020 election, is not released from prison. The president referred to Peters as a brave and innocent Patriot who has been tortured by Crooked Colorado politicians, calling to FREE TINA PETERS.
......Despite Trumps apparent interest in her case, theres effectively nothing he can do: This was a state official, charged with state crimes, by state prosecutors, in a state court, with a state jury, overseen by a state judge, which necessarily means neither the president nor his Justice Department can overturn Peters criminal conviction.
But Trump apparently finds that unsatisfying. He wants to free his conspiratorial ally anyway, and so hes now threatening a state in his own country with unspecified harsh measures.
I wont pretend to know what, if anything, will come of this, but for all of the hysterical and baseless Republican conspiracy theories during Joe Bidens presidency about weaponized prosecutions and a two-tiered justice system, Trump and his team are creating the very conditions the GOP condemned. The incumbent president through his scandalous pardons, his intervention in cases such as Peters and his willingness to sic prosecutors on his perceived political enemies is going out of his way to make clear that his allies will be held to different legal standards than everyone else.
The brazenness is so plainly ridiculous, the Trump administration is hardly even trying to keep up appearances and theres every reason to believe this will get worse in the coming days, weeks, months and years.
